Frequently Asked Questions
What is a cause list?
A cause list is the official daily schedule of court hearings published by HM Courts & Tribunals Service (HMCTS). It shows which cases are listed for each day, at what time, in which courtroom, and before which judge. Are court records at Sheffield Designated Family Court public?
Daily cause lists published by HMCTS are public documents. CauseAlert mirrors every published listing for Sheffield Designated Family Court. For historical case records beyond cause lists, contact the court directly or search court judgments on the National Archives.
